This original 1820 kitchen house has been beautifully maintained/updated. With nearly 1700 sq. feet, 2 bedrooms, 2.5 baths, and a flexible 3rd bedroom/office space, it is the perfect downtown Charleston pied-a-terre! The main level living and dining has both original cooking fireplaces, restored with the original brick, and original exposed beams. The kitchen has been fully renovated and had an addition to include a large pantry/laundry and powder room. The kitchen, living, and dining area all open up to the spacious, private brick courtyard by a wall of custom French doors that line the entire first floor of the property. The second floor includes a master suite with a new, light-filled bath, and another flexible bedroom, sitting room, or office.On the third floor, you have another bedroom and full-bath. This historic gem exudes charm and is located behind a secure, gated brick wall with a dedicated, off-street parking spot and a generator. Come check out this beautiful Charleston pied-a-terre!

Walk Score®
Provided by WalkScore® Inc.
Walk Score is the most well-known measure of walkability for any address. It is based on the distance to a variety of nearby services and pedestrian friendliness. Walk Scores range from 0 (Car-Dependent) to 100 (Walker’s Paradise).
Bike Score®
Provided by WalkScore® Inc.
Bike Score evaluates a location's bikeability. It is calculated by measuring bike infrastructure, hills, destinations and road connectivity, and the number of bike commuters. Bike Scores range from 0 (Somewhat Bikeable) to 100 (Biker’s Paradise).
Transit Score®
Provided by WalkScore® Inc.
Transit Score measures a location's access to public transit. It is based on nearby transit routes frequency, type of route (bus, rail, etc.), and distance to the nearest stop on the route. Transit Scores range from 0 (Minimal Transit) to 100 (Rider’s Paradise).
